如何升级到Pip 10?

时间:2018-02-23 17:12:15

标签: python pip

我的Python安装了Pip 9.1。不幸的是,一个名为Scapely的软件包有一个bug,无法安装。应该有一个Pip 10.0的修复程序,但是当我尝试使用“python -m pip install -U pip”升级pip时,但Python在此命令之后说“需求已经是最新的”。

任何方法手动安装Pip 10.0?谢谢!

5 个答案:

答案 0 :(得分:3)

更新:

由于新版本可用,您可以这样做

pip install --upgrade pip

全新安装点10

MAC OS和LINUX

curl https://bootstrap.pypa.io/get-pip.py | sh

<强> WINDOWS

在浏览器中打开this并使用Ctrl+S下载。

使用文件管理器打开此文件。

Windows power shell或命令行中的

python get-pip.py

上一个答案:

从github下载this master分支,或者您也可以克隆repository

进入文件夹后,克隆或解压缩下载的文件:

python setup.py install

然后验证:     pip -V 或

pip --version

答案 1 :(得分:3)

PyPI上有一个Beta release of pip version 10:你可以 pip install --upgrade --pre pip

答案 2 :(得分:1)

pip==10.0.0发布之前,您可以让pip从git存储库升级到最新的开发版本:

$ pip install --upgrade git+https://github.com/pypa/pip

这样您就不必自己下载pip个来源,但harshil9968answer也是正确的。

新版本发布后,只需执行常规

即可
$ pip install --upgrade pip

答案 3 :(得分:1)

upgrade选项类似于以下命令。

pip install --upgrade 'pip==10'

答案 4 :(得分:-2)

根据您使用的python / pip的哪个版本尝试其中一个(或两者)

sudo -H pip3 install --upgrade pip
sudo -H pip2 install --upgrade pip